New York Makes It Illegal to Leave Salon Without Paying
This New Law Will Affect Your Business...In A Good Way! THIS JUST IN. On September 26, New York Governor Andrew M. Cuomo signed legislation to protect barbershops, salons and service providers against individuals who steal their services and ditch appointments without paying. This bill will close a loophole in the current law to include the failure to pay for services provided by a barbershop, salon or beauty shop.
